#15ad31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15ad31 is composed of 8.2% red, 67.8%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 131.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 38%. #15ad31 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ff62 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#15ad31 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#15ad31 has RGB values of R:21, G:173,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1420593.

Hex triplet 15ad31 #15ad31
RGB Decimal 21, 173, 49 rgb(21,173,49)
RGB Percent 8.2, 67.8, 19.2 rgb(8.2%,67.8%,19.2%)
CMYK 88, 0, 72, 32
HSL 131.1°, 78.4, 38 hsl(131.1,78.4%,38%)
HSV (or HSB) 131.1°, 87.9, 67.8
Web Safe 009933 #009933
CIE-LAB 61.884, -60.747, 50.814
XYZ 15.806, 30.267, 7.915
xyY 0.293, 0.561, 30.267
CIE-LCH 61.884, 79.198, 140.088
CIE-LUV 61.884, -56.102, 67.242
Hunter-Lab 55.015, -44.992, 29.981
Binary 00010101, 10101101, 00110001

Shades and Tints of #15ad31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021004 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#15ad31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606260 is the less saturated color, while #06bc28 is the most saturated one.
